Transaction 423d3fa219835aa1fa40ee953fd650899dfa8f8987a03c3445dc6ec7577aad86

2 Input
2 Outputs
  • 423d3fa219835aa1fa40ee953fd650899dfa8f8987a03c3445dc6ec7577aad86:0
  • value  489678
    address  1LSrYasRBvANvVEsnqd6PVLq6ny8gRfsgb
  • 423d3fa219835aa1fa40ee953fd650899dfa8f8987a03c3445dc6ec7577aad86:1
  • value  5751003
    address  33pNMHwGTTwKsNXetDuFuDTpaHq2p18GPt